Hogan’s Salon does 130 free haircuts for kids
The stylists and new barber at Hogan’s Salon in Sallisaw recently gave back to the community, conducting free haircuts for students on Monday at the Gans School gymnasium for the upcoming back-toschool season.

All of the crew was there, which consisted of Brayden Forslund, Camryn Brewer, Brittany Hogan (salon owner), Deana Philpot and Mary Cole. With all of their hard work, Hogan said they did about 130 haircuts between 9 a.m. and 1 p.m. in the gym lobby.
Hogan said that she is very involved with Gans Public Schools.
“It feels like home,” she said. “I decided to do this because I know a lot of the kids live within walking distance of the school, and this would give them a chance to have easy access to a haircut.”
The students agreed that this was an awesome opportunity for both them and the community.
